Abstract
The present invention discloses test method, device, system and the storage medium of a kind of PEPS function logic, this method comprises: the signal needed for CAN board and I/O board emulation PEPS, and acquire the output signal of PEPS;I/O board and CAN board are controlled with industrial personal computer, external electrical environment needed for realizing PEPS work;Control I/O board and control relay matrix, realize that the antenna of different location connect with PEPS, and then realize that key is motionless, and PEPS is because the connection of antenna is different, realization key in the car, outside vehicle, the switching of tail-gate and these positions of door handle;It is tested and is judged according to function logic of the PEPS under these operating conditions, verify the function logic of PEPS.The present invention realizes the test of PEPS in the car, outside vehicle, under tail-gate and door handle these operating conditions in key.

Embodiment 3
In addition, to achieve the above object, referring to Fig. 3: the present embodiment also proposes a kind of test macro of PEPS function logic,
It is characterized in that, the system comprises:
PEPS controller, programmable power supply, CAN board, I/O board, industrial personal computer, relay matrix, 220V power supply;Wherein,
By 220V power supply power supply, PEPS controller, CAN board and I/O board are powered by programmable power supply for industrial personal computer and programmable power supply;It is described
Industrial personal computer control CAN board and I/O board emulation PEPS controller needed for CAN bus signal and rigid line level signal and and
Acquire the CAN bus signal and rigid line level signal that PEPS controller issues;The industrial personal computer controls relay by I/O board
Matrix, the relay matrix at least control two groups of antennas of A, B, and relay matrix realizes which day inside this two groups of antennas of A and B
Line is connected with PEPS.
Signal needed for the present embodiment emulates PEPS controller by CAN board and I/O board, and acquire PEPS controller
Output signal;I/O board and CAN board are controlled with industrial personal computer, external electrical environment needed for realizing PEPS work;
I/O board control relay matrix is controlled simultaneously, realizes that the antenna of different location is connect with PEPS;And then realize that key is motionless,
And PEPS is because the connection of antenna is different, realize key in the car, vehicle is outer, switching of tail-gate and these positions of door handle, then press
It is tested and is judged according to function logic of the PEPS under these operating conditions, verify the function logic of PEPS.
Preferably, referring to fig. 4: the A group antenna includes antenna 1, antenna 2, antenna 3, antenna 4, antenna 5, B group day
Line includes that spare 1, spare 2, spare 3, spare 4, spare 5, wherein antenna 1 and spare 1 are preceding antenna;Antenna 2 and spare 2 is door
Handle antenna;Antenna 3 and spare 3 is aft antenna;Antenna 4 and spare 4 is tail-gate antenna;Antenna 5 and spare 5 is emergency antenna;
The relay matrix includes five relays, is controlled by the I/O board, realize in this ten antennas which five and PEPS into
Row connection;
Referring to Fig. 5: the antenna 1, antenna 2, antenna 3, antenna 4,5 cloth of antenna are in the position that may search for key, institute
State spare 1, be spare 2, is spare 3, is spare 4, spare 5 cloth is in position of the search less than key, with this by control different antennae with
PEPS connection realizes key outside vehicle, and in the car, key is in tail-gate, and key is the door handle the case where for key.Antenna links scenarios
It see the table below with function realization:
Preferably, it is level signal that the PEPS controller reception, which starts switch signal,;When start switch press after, starting
Two hardware level signals of switch internal SW1 and SW2 are transferred to PEPS controller by vacantly changing into low level signal;Pass through
I/O board emulates two-way level signal, and when emulation, which starts switch, presses function, I/O board just emulates two-way low level signal
To PEPS;When emulation starts switch release, I/O board just emulates the hanging signal of two-way to PEPS;It realizes to starting switch
Emulation.
The present embodiment realizes the test of PEPS in the car, outside vehicle, under tail-gate and door handle these operating conditions in key, tool
Body is referring to following:
Key is tested in the car
As shown in Figure 6: the PEPS is responsible for controlling the ACC electricity of vehicle, IG1 and IG2 electricity;When key in the car when;It presses
It once starts switch, the port ACCD of PEPS exports 12V level signal, and vehicle is made to reach ACC electricity;It clicks and starts switch again,
The port IG1D and IG2D of PEPS exports 12V voltage, and vehicle is made to reach IG electricity;At this moment P grades of brake pedal and extension are stepped on, is clicked
It starts switch, PEPS issues bus signals startreq (starting request), and cuts off ACC and IG2, and test passes through at this time, above
One of condition is unsatisfactory for test and does not pass through.
Key is tested outside vehicle
As shown in Figure 7: when key is outside vehicle, at this moment all day line searches are pressed and are started switch less than key, PEPS
Not in the car, signal Keyoutside is 1 to sending bus signals key, and test passes through.
Key is tested in tail-gate
It is as shown in Figure 8: when key is in tail-gate, to press tail-gate switch, the tail-gate antenna of PEPS monitors key;It will send out
Tail-gate unlocking signal ExtTailSw=1 out;Realize that tail-gate unlock, test pass through.
Key is tested in door handle
It is as shown in Figure 9: when key is in door handle, door handle switches are pressed, the door handle antenna of PEPS monitors key,
Control signal OrderInformation=1 will be issued and realize that four Men Xiesuo solution is anti-, test passes through.
